Asian Export Control Observer –the renowned international magazine on export control – featured in its February/March 2005 issue an article on Korea's successful launch of export control information system. Countries such as Australia, Canada, Germany, and Taiwan have expressed interest in adopting a similar online export control information system.
Korea joined a series of international export control regimes between 1995 and 2001. The launch of the online service comes at a time of heightened global security measures in the wake of 9/11. In February 2004, a Strategic Item Control Division was created under MOCIE to specifically administer export control affairs.
